Dulaglutide sustains blood sugar control and weight loss beyond three years

What's new?

Long-term dulaglutide treatment sustains glycemic control and modest weight reduction beyond three years in real-world patients with long-standing type 2 diabetes.

Dulaglutide, a once-weekly glucagon-like peptide-1 receptor agonist (GLP-1 RA), has demonstrated efficacy in type 2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M), although evidence on its sustained real-world effects beyond three years has remained limited. A retrospective cohort study by Kim et al. evaluated whether glycemic and weight-related benefits persisted with prolonged dulaglutide therapy.

The study included 403 adults with T2DM who had continuously received weekly dulaglutide for at least three years between 2016 and 2023 at a tertiary hospital. The participants had a mean age of 60.0 years and an average diabetes duration of 17.4 years. Changes in glycated hemoglobin (HbA1c), fasting plasma glucose, and body weight were assessed over a mean follow-up of 4.3 years.

During follow-up, dulaglutide treatment was associated with durable improvements in glycemic control and body weight:

  • HbA1c decreased from 8.7% to 7.6%, representing a mean reduction of 1.1 % points (p < 0.001).
  • Body weight decreased by 2.9 kg on average (p < 0.001).
  • Baseline HbA1c was the strongest predictor of glycemic improvement.

For patients with long-standing T2DM, this real-world analysis suggests that dulaglutide's benefits may extend well beyond the initial treatment period—providing sustained improvements in glycemic control alongside modest weight reduction over more than 4 years.

Source:

Clinical Endocrinology

Article:

Real-World Evidence of Long-Term Dulaglutide Use: Sustained Glycemic and Weight Improvements Beyond Three Years

Authors:

Hwi Seung Kim et al.
